BU IDEA CONFERENCE

For the second year in a row,

the ECenter and over 50 UNH

students attended the IDEA

Conference hosted by Boston

University’s Innovate@BU

Initiative. Everyone piled into a

coach bus early in the morning

(7:00am on a Saturday!) on

February 15th and made their

way to Boston. This conference

allows for students and

professionals to come together

to share inspiration for ideas,

technology, social impact, arts,

and culture.

Throughout the day, attendees

listened to speakers from

all over, including: the CEO

& Founder of Holdette,

the Executive Director of

Greenpeace USA, and the

ECenter’s very own Joel

Nkounkou, CEO and Cofounder

of ecoText, and UNH

alum! Between speakers were

workshops centered around

networking, financing ventures,

funding non-profits, creating

a perfect pitch, pursuing your

passions, and many more.

The ECenter loves providing this

opportunity to students, and

we're glad the students love it

too. It is wonderful to be able

to provide a venue for UNH

students to meet their innovative

peers from other Boston area

colleges. This year, a grant from

the UNH Alumni Association

helped to offset the cost for

students to attend.

BOOTCAMPS

The ECenter offers a variety

of hands-on bootcamps every

academic year, with a range of

topics. They provide students

with a hands-on environment to

practice the entrepreneurial skills

they are developing both inside

and outside of the classroom. This

year we offered bootcamps on

idea creation, pitching, and Agile

methodology.

In fall 2019, we had another great

semester with our flagship Idea

Creation Bootcamps, sponsored

by Bottomline Technologies. More

students attended than ever

before! At the first Bootcamp,

the group was led by Alexandra

Suarez, a facilitator and trainer

focused on innovation and

human-centric research and

insights. Our second Idea Creation

Bootcamp of the semester was

led by Marc Sedam, Associate

Vice Provost of Innovation and

New Ventures and the Managing

Director at UNHInnovation.

At the Pitching Bootcamp in the

spring, students learned not

only how to transform a great

idea and written summary into

a successful pitch, but also how

to present themselves in front

of a crowd or panel. These are

essential skills, regardless of

career path. The presenter for

the evening was Todd Boucher

'03, co-founder and partner at

Hidden Collective and principal

and founder at Leading Edge

Design Group.

Finally, just prior to campus

closing down in the spring we

hosted two Agile Bootcamps,

sponsored and run by

Bottomline Technologies, an

ECenter Premier Sponsor.

Students learned the agile

process framework and

the importance of the agile

methodology in business.
